Deli Assistant

CentraDerrinturn, Kildare

Main purpose of the role: Responsible for the preparation of high quality hot and cold deli products and for ensuring customer satisfaction is the number one priority. The ideal candidate will have/be: • HACCP training is desirable but not necessary • Excellent communication skills • Previous customer service experience is an advantage • The ability to work as part of a team in a fast-paced environment, ability to multi task under pressure • A passion for food and the ability to inspire shoppers. Main duties: • Actively live Centra brand-values i.e. Proud, Energetic, Imaginative and Community-Based • Prepare customer orders across all fresh food areas i.e. make sandwiches and rolls, dish up hot food and slice meats using the store`s portion control measures • Cook, prepare and display the foods sold throughout the day • Ensure that the counter displays across all fresh food departments are to the highest standards at all times throughout the day • Demonstrate your passion for quality food by sharing knowledge, recipes and personal recommendations with customers • Deal with all customer queries efficiently, professionally and in line with store policy.

Store Manager

MajeKildare

Store Manager Brand Maje Posted Date 2 hours ago(01/10/2024 11:07) Job ID 2024-22333 # of Openings 1 Category Store Manager Type Full Time Overview Since its creation in Paris in 1998, Maje has been able to build its own style and drawn a subtle line between modernity and quirkiness, by focusing on key pieces and sharp details. The Maje spirit is a very feminine silhouette, at once sober, glamorous and bold. Affiliate of the SMCP Group, the brand is successfully pursuing its international development and has 627 points of sale and close to 1,700 talented employees in 44 countries. In 2022, Maje achieved a turnover of more than 467 million euros. Foodhall Team Lead

AvocaKildare

Foodhall Team Lead Brand Avoca Posted Date 4 hours ago(19/09/2024 13:34) Job ID 2024-22213 # of Openings 1 Category Supervisor Type Full Time Overview Avoca operates in 14 locations across the country. After all this time, the ethos of Avoca remains the same. We cherish our time-honoured traditions, which have been lovingly passed down through several generations. Our skills might be steeped in a long and rich tradition, but our attitude is to look to the future. We are now heralded as one of Ireland’s most exciting retail stores, with a host of award-winning Foodhalls, restaurants and food markets crammed with artisanal ingredients from near and far. Team Lead – Kildare Village Foodhall Job Description We are looking for a Team Lead for our Kildare Village Foodhall on a full-time permanent basis to assist the management team in store. The role of a team lead is to provide support for the wider management team, and to lead your Team in your department when a manager is absent. Duties include opening and closing duties of the Kildare Village Foodhall, assisting with day-to-day running of the store and supporting the management team in a variety of different ways. The Team Lead’s responsibilities include cash handling, cash reconciliation, assisting in running the daily employee breaks, customer service queries and supporting the management team in various different capacities. The ideal candidate should have experience within the food industry and have a proven track record of seeking responsibility.
